Output 8736231f8d56367c4e69b9e941a3e61d871d2daf3cbfc76ad78881e26dae65a1: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af514b1a193f22a305675ad71514b5750a36af0 OP_EQUAL
address
38XMXFhKQKyhbxjEWjCJfe7E6mseFUoqNX
transaction
8736231f8d56367c4e69b9e941a3e61d871d2daf3cbfc76ad78881e26dae65a1
confirmations
571465
spent
true